  2. For some odd reason, FSX will not start up with the d3d9.dll provided in the SweetFX Package. Instead I get a message saying the FSX can't load all components, and telling me to repair FSX and then restart. As soon as d3d9.dll is removed, FSX runs normally again. After some experimenting, it would seem that FSX has an issue with the file when it is named d3d9.dll. If I change the name to anything else, FSX loads fine but obviously SweetFX doesn't function. I'm wondering if this could have anything to do with my previous use of the ENB mod? Where else besides FSX.cfg would FSX have any references to d3d9.dll that I could reset? Here are the steps I've tried (unsuccessfully): Fresh FSX.cfg Uninstall TML Use drd9.dll from ENB mod I'm truly mystified, folks. Any suggestions?

  5. As far as I know, that is unrelated to SM3.0. That has happened to me before and is the result of a file being missing from your Flight Simulator X/Effects/Texture folder. I believe the filename is fx_1.bmp.

  15. Hello all, first off I'd like to say that this tweak has had by far the biggest effect on performance of all the tweaks I've ever tried. Now it finally feels like my HD5770 is actually being used! I am able to fly in 5 mi vis with 8/8 cloud cover and smooth FPS. I have two issues though. The first is that when I use MIN_DETAIL_TEXTURE_LEVEL=21 and MAX_DETAIL_TEXTURE_LEVEL=21, I get some blurred textures, such as the runway at FTX's fantastic new Wax Orchards. When I change it to MIN_DETAIL_TEXTURE_LEVEL=15, however, those textures look fine. The other issue is that I have the grided water. I am using REX2 and the sparkling theme. I have read all 17 pages of this thread (whew!) and would like some help to try and get rid of those grids. Thanks again, *******!
